Key Cost Factors
- Tree/Stump Size and Species: Larger trees and stumps, especially those with extensive root systems or hard wood, typically cost more to remove. Some companies charge $2 to $5 per diameter inch for stump removal.
- Accessibility: Trees or stumps located in confined spaces, near structures, or on steep slopes require more careful planning, specialized equipment, and additional labor, increasing costs.
- Condition of the Tree: Trees that are diseased, damaged, or dead can be more hazardous to remove, potentially increasing the price due to the added risk and precautions.
- Additional Services: Opting for services like stump grinding, debris haul-off, or wood chipping will add to the total cost. Some companies include debris removal, while others charge extra.
- Emergency Service: If a tree needs to be removed quickly due to storm damage or immediate hazard, emergency services often come with a premium charge.

Tips for Hiring
- Obtain Multiple Quotes: Always get free on-site estimates from at least three different companies. This allows you to compare pricing, services included, and professional recommendations. Many companies, like Southern Tree GA and those on Yelp, offer free quotes.
- Verify Credentials and Insurance: Ensure the company is licensed, insured, and has a good reputation. This protects you in case of accidents or damage during the removal process.
- Read the Contract Carefully: Before any work begins, make sure the quote is detailed and explicitly states what services are included (e.g., tree removal, stump grinding, debris hauling, clean-up) and what is not.
- Ask About Payment Terms: Understand the payment schedule and what forms of payment are accepted. Some companies may require a deposit upfront.
